Given number is 200070
The factor tree of 200070 is as follows:

200070 = 2 x 100035
100035 = 3 x 33345
33345 = 3 x 11115
11115 = 3 x 3705
3705 = 3 x 1235
1235 = 5 x 247
247 = 13 x 19
